Sustainable Products



When preparing your green washroom remodel, take into consideration making use of lasting materials to reduce your environmental effect. Selecting sustainable materials not just decreases the depletion of natural resources but likewise helps in producing a healthier interior environment for you and your household.

One of the first sustainable products you can use is bamboo. Bamboo is a fast-growing yard that can be harvested and renewed swiftly. It's strong, sturdy, and can be made use of for floor covering, countertops, and even as a material for restroom accessories like tooth brush holders and soap recipes.

One more lasting product to consider is recycled glass. Recycled glass can be transformed right into beautiful ceramic tiles for your washroom walls or floor covering. It not only includes an one-of-a-kind touch to your bathroom style however additionally reduces the amount of waste that ends up in land fills. In addition, recycled glass calls for less energy to generate contrasted to virgin glass.

You can likewise select to use recovered timber for your washroom remodel. Redeemed timber is recovered from old buildings, barns, or factories and repurposed for brand-new usage. It adds warmth and personality to your restroom while minimizing the need for new hardwood.

Water Conservation Methods



Think about carrying out water preservation approaches to reduce water waste and promote lasting practices in your restroom remodel.

By taking on these methods, you can help reduce your water consumption and contribute to the conservation of this priceless source.

One efficient method is to set up low-flow fixtures, such as low-flow bathrooms and showerheads. These fixtures are created to restrict water flow, without jeopardizing on performance. By using less water per flush or shower, you can substantially minimize your water use.

One more water preservation technique is to take care of any kind of leakages in your shower room. Even tiny leakages can amount to a substantial amount of water waste gradually. Consistently check for leaks in your faucets, pipelines, and commodes, and fix them promptly to prevent unneeded water loss.

In addition, consider executing a greywater system in your restroom remodel. Greywater refers to the fairly tidy wastewater from showers, bath tubs, and sinks. By mounting a greywater system, you can record and reuse this water for objectives like purging toilets or watering plants. This not just minimizes water usage yet additionally helps avoid contamination by diverting wastewater far from sewage systems.

Last but not least, practicing mindful water use practices can make a big distinction. Basic actions like turning off the tap while brushing your teeth or taking shorter showers can dramatically minimize water waste.
